SD/ND/FL | A person never knows the reason why these trades get put on. Could be a spec long, could be a "cover your ass" hedge on a big short position, who knows.
A few years ago, a trading firm sold a boat load of calls on the CME group. CME rallied and they lost their ass on the short calls, enough that people thought might bankrupt the firm. Turns out they had bought a bunch of seats on the NYMEX exchange as a pairs trade with the short CME calls and made a combined killing on the two trades. Very hard to know ones intentions when looking at option trades | |
